General Description The outdoor system (OS), shown in Figures 1-1 through 1-4, is a three-way system operating in a 60MHz transmit frequency band from 1930 to 1990MHz with an instantaneous bandwidth of any 60MHz within the operating transmit band and an uplink frequency range of 1850 to 1910 MHz. The OS has a sturdy aluminum IP55 rated cabinet with front and rear locking hinged doors equipped with intrusion alarms. The door latches are 1/4 turn and require a 10 mm hex socket wrench or nut driver to open and close. The doors can be secured with a padlock with a 1/2 inch maximum shank diameter. The front and rear doors contain removable, washable air filters. Bolt inserts located on the cabinet side and bottom panels are for mounting the OS to a secure fixed location. RF connections are located on the interface bulkhead plate at the bottom rear of the cabinet. External power, communications, and alarm cables are routed through access holes located adjacent to the bulkhead. Cabinet ground is also located next to the interface bulkhead. The OS system provides three forms of alarm reporting; Form-C contact closure, ethernet (web page), and wireless modem. Major features of the OS cabinet include the following: ❑ ❑ ❑ ❑ ❑ Up to three MCPAs. (one per sector, up to 160W) Three RF Conditioning Units (RFCU). One Control Module One power system containing up to four rectifier modules. Two variable-speed fan assemblies, front and rear doors. MCPA The MCPA module, shown in Figure 1-5, is a 1900 MHz RF amplifier. The MCPAs operational features include a front panel RF OFF/ON/RESET switch and a multicolored LED indicator to display system status. MCPA faults are reported via the status alarm web page. RF Conditioning Unit (RFCU) The RF Conditioning Unit (RFCU) shown in Figure 1-6 combines up to four separate BTS feeds; two duplexed and two simplexed. The RFCU combines, attenuates, and conditions the RF signals. If a critical system failure occurs, the RFCU places the system into bypass mode. The RFCU has two Low Noise Amplifier Units with adjustable gain, each located between the output and input duplexer on the RX path and the diversity RX path. Performance of the RFCU is monitored and reported via the Ethernet web pages. Faults from the RFCU are mapped to Form-C and optional wireless modem alarms. 044-05243 Rev A 1-1 OS-1933-E3-003 Scope of Manual Controller Module The Controller Module shown in Fig. 1-7 provides control and monitoring of the OS operation through two Ethernet ports, Form-C alarms, external alarm inputs and LED status indicators. Status and configuration details are available through Ethernet web pages. Power System The power system shown in Figure 1-8, contains up to four +28.5 VDC plug-in 1300 watt rectifier modules.The rectifier modules convert the system AC input power to supply +28.5 VDC to each MCPA and the Controller Module. Performance of the power system is monitored and reported via the Ethernet web pages. Power system faults are mapped to Form-C and optional wireless modem alarms TMA Supply The two Rx channels per sector provide DC power via Bias-Ts to external Tower Mounted Amplifier (TMA) modules. Each channel is programmable via the Ethernet web pages. The Control Module monitors and reports DC current. Loss of current or excessive current generates a fault and disables the channel. All fault modes are continuously monitored for fault auto recovery. TMA power is provided independent of the bypass status. Fans The system is cooled by two variable speed DC fans, located on the front and rear doors, providing air flow through the booster cabinet. The fans draw ambient air through a filter mounted in the front panel vents and send heated air out the filter mounted in the rear panel. The variable speed fans are dependant on the MCPA, power system, Controller Module temperature sensors, and door intrusion status. Fan operation is disabled when any door opens. Pulling out the door intrusion switch plunger emulates a door closure and activates the fan operation. The variable speed fans maintain adequate cooling by operating at the slowest possible speed. All temperature sensors are monitored by the Control Module and the hottest device controls the fan speed. Fan speed increases or decreases by one step per one minute. Ethernet Web Pages The Ethernet web pages are accessible via the front panel Ethernet port on the Controller Module. Use a web browser to view the following pages: ❑ ❑ ❑ ❑ ❑ ❑ Status/Static - Displays current firmware and user controllable configurations. Status/Dynamic - Displays the operator performance of the system in real time. Status/Alarm - Displays the status of all the individual alarm parameters. User - Displays Unique I.D. about this system and password entries. System/Configuration - Displays and allows modification to system configurations. System/Download - Firmware related interface. Form-C Alarms The Form-C method includes four alarm levels detailing alarm severity as follows: ❑ ❑ ❑ 1-2 Minor - System requires maintenance. Major - System operating but not at optimum performance. Critical (one per sector, three total)- System disabled and bypass active due to a loss of Tx or Rx. 044-05243 Rev A Scope of Manual OS-1933-E3-003 External Alarms The OS booster is capable of monitoring and reporting external Form-C alarms. Four channels are provided and each channel is programmed via the Controller Module for NO or NC conditions. For example, NO will fault when shorted to Common (C) and NC will fault when open to Common (C).The four channels are mapped to Form-C alarm outputs configured as such via the Ethernet web pages. Site Survey Powerwave recommends that a site survey be performed prior to equipment ordering or installation to reduce or eliminate installation and turn-on delays. Note power plant capacity, cooling, RF/AC cabling/breaker requirements, clearances for proper cooling airflow and maintenance access. System dimensions and weights are listed in Chapter 5, Table 5-2. Unpacking and Inspection Perform the steps in Table 2-1: to unpack and inspect the Outdoor System (OS). Table 2-1: Unpacking and Inspection Instructions Step Action Open the containers and carefully remove the cabinet, MCPAs, RFCUs and Rectifier Modules Visually inspect the outdoor system for shipping damage. Check for evidence of water damage, bent or warped chassis, loose screws or nuts, or extraneous packing material in connectors. Inspect the equipment in the presence of the delivery person if possible Retain all packing material that can be reused to return components to the factory If the equipment is damaged, a claim should be filed with the carrier when the extent of any damage is assessed. Contact the factory for a return material authorization (RMA). Refer to Chapter 4. Electrical Service Recommendations The base station AC supply to each OS should have a single phase UL listed AC circuit breaker rated at least 30 amps. The AC supply also requires UL listed external surge protection rated 2500 Vpk or less for 150 to 300 VAC mains installed in accordance with Article 285 of ANSI/NFPA or applicable local codes. Table 2-2 lists the OS AC and DC current loads. Table 2-2 Averaged AC and DC Current Loads AC Current Max at 180 VAC DC Current (max) DC Current (Typical) AC Current (Typical) @ 220 VAC 9.0 amps 49 amps 46 amps 6.9 amps 16.2 amps 88 amps 82 amps 12.3 amps 23.7 amps 127 amps 113 amps 17.7 amps Number of MCPAs 044-05243 Rev A 2-1 OS-1933-E3-003 Installation Instructions Installation Instructions CAUTION: After commissioning, ensure that all power cable and control cables are properly sealed to prevent moisture and contaminants from entering the cabinet. The outdoor system is designed for installation in an exterior location. The outdoor system must be installed in a designated location that permits access to the lower rear of the cabinet for connection of AC power, RF, communications, and alarm cables. In hot climate environments, shading of the outdoor system is recommended to reduce external heating of the cabinet. Verify sufficient space is available in front of the cabinet to remove and replace the MCPA, RFCU, and rectifier modules and allow free movement of ambient air through the front panel air intake and rear panel exhaust vents. The front door must swing open at a 135 degree angle to allow removal of the MCPAs. Cabinets must have at least 11 inches clearance from the mounting surface if mounted on the left side (facing unit) to allow for door swing. Recommended minimum clearances for the front of the cabinet is 36 inches and 20 inches for the rear of the cabinet. Refer to Tables 2-3 and 2-4 respectively for the materials and tools required for a typical outdoor system installation. Refer to Chapter 5 for system dimensions and typical mounting examples. OS System Configuration Configure PC for Communication Powerwave products typically have two LAN connections for interfacing with the customer’s equipment for control and monitoring of the product, see Figure 3-1. The “Site LAN” is used to interface with the customer’s base station (BTS) equipment for remote control and monitoring and the “Local LAN” is used for walk up or local control and monitoring. The Site LAN IP address is assigned automatically by DHCP. The Local LAN IP address is fixed from the factory at 192.168.255.1. To communicate with the product via the Local LAN, the user must configure the laptop with a fixed IP address such as “192.168.255.2”. There are several ways to access the Network Connections dialog box and may be different from operating system to operating system. The following steps in Table 3-2 and Figures 3-1 through 3-6 are based on using Windows XP. Table 3-2 Configure PC for Communication Step Action Connect a laptop PC to the front Ethernet port on the control module with a network crossover cable. See Figure 3-1. Go to Network Connections through either the Control Panel, the Start Menu, or by clicking the Network Connections icon in the system tray. See Figure 3-2. Right click and select “disable” for the “Local Area Connection” or appropriate network connection that will be connected to the Local LAN. Right click and select “properties” to bring up the “Properties” dialog box. See Figure 3-3. In the “This connection uses the following items:” field, deselect all checkboxes except the Internet Protocol (TCP/IP) checkbox. See Figure 3-3 Highlight the “Internet Protocol (TCP/IP)” menu item and select Properties to bring up the “Internet Protocol (TCP/IP) Properties” dialog box. See Figure 3-4. Check “Use the following IP address” and enter the fixed IP address such as “192.168.255.2.” Enter the Subnet mask of 255.255.255.0. See Figure 3-5. Select “OK” and then “Close.” Right click on the network connection and select “Enable.” See Figure 3-6. 10 Open a web browser and type in the following web page - http://192.168.0.1.8080. 11 Type in ” User” as the User ID and “Password” for the Password. 12 Choose Submit.
